Edouard Robberechts (France) is Senior Lecturer of Jewish Philosophy at AixMarseille University since 2003 and former Director of the Interuniversity Institute for Jewish Studies and Culture (IECJ, 2007-2012). His expertise covers the philosophies of Franz Rosenzweig, Emmanuel Levinas and Paul Ricoeur. His recent research has led him to investigate the relationship between ethics, religion and politics,and to widen the field of Jewish philosophy (Middle Ages to the present) towards Kabbalah and its history- and more generally, towards the biblical and rabbinic hermeneutics.
